   Leptin Receptor Gene Polymorphisms and the Risk of Non-Alcoholic Fatty Liver Disease and Coronary Atherosclerosis in the Chinese Han Population

چکیده    Background: leptin receptor (lepr) polymorphisms have been reported to be associated with lipid metabolism and insulin resistance in various populations. however, whether lepr polymorphisms are associated with the risks of non-alcoholic fatty liver disease (nafld) and coronary atherosclerosis in the chinese han population remains unknown. objectives: to investigate the association of lepr polymorphisms at q223r and k109r with the risks of nafld and coronary atherosclerosis in the chinese han population. patients and methods: genotypes of leprq223r and k109r were determined by polymerase chain reaction followed by sequencing in patients with nafld (n = 554), coronary atherosclerosis (n = 421), and healthy controls (n = 550). serum lipid profiles were determined using biochemical methods. pearson’s x^2 test was used to check for hardy-weinberg equilibrium and to analyze the distributions of genotypes’ alleles between groups. baseline characteristics were analyzed using student’s t-test, paired-samples t-test, or the x^2 test where appropriate. results: the leprq223r a allele significantly reduced the risks of both nafld and coronary atherosclerosis (or = 0.683, 95% ci: 0.527 - 0.884, p = 0.004 and or= 0.724, 95% ci: 0.548 - 0.955, p = 0.022, respectively). compared to controls, no significant differences in the genotype and allele frequencies of k109r were found in the nafld and coronary atherosclerosis populations, respectively. however, there was a significantly increased risk of coronary atherosclerosis in nafld patients who carried the k109r a allele (or = 2.283, 95% ci: 1.556 - 3.348, p < 0.001). conclusions: lepr q223r polymorphisms may confer a significant risk of nafld and coronary atherosclerosis. the a allele in the k109r polymorphism might be considered an independent risk factor for coronary atherosclerosis in nafld patients.
